“protues超声波仿真”

时间: 2023-11-12 08:02:37 浏览: 38
Protues超声波仿真是一种通过Protues软件进行的超声波信号模拟和分析。在这种仿真中,通过建立超声波传感器、发射器、接收器等硬件设备的模型,并通过软件对信号的传输、接收、处理过程进行模拟,可以实现超声波系统工作原理的仿真演示。 在Protues超声波仿真中,可以通过设置超声波的频率、波形、幅度等参数,来模拟不同条件下超声波信号的传输和接收情况。通过对传感器的位置、目标障碍物的材质和形状等因素进行仿真分析,可以帮助工程师和研究人员更好地理解超声波在实际应用中的工作原理和特性。 该仿真技术还可以用于验证超声波系统的设计方案,优化传感器布局和信号处理算法,降低系统的误报率和漏报率。借助Protues软件丰富的功能和友好的界面,使用者可以直观地观察超声波信号的传播路径和特性,加快系统的研发和优化过程。 总之,Protues超声波仿真是一种十分有益的工具,可以帮助工程师和研究人员更好地理解和优化超声波系统,促进相关技术的发展和应用。
相关问题

protues 超声波模块

Protues 超声波模块是一种用于测量距离和检测接近物体的设备,常用于无人机、机器人、汽车等设备中。它使用超声波技术来发送和接收信号,通过计算发送和接收信号之间的时间差来测量物体与模块之间的距离。 这种模块通常由超声波传感器、控制电路和微处理器组成。超声波传感器用于发射超声波脉冲并接收回波,控制电路用于处理传感器发送和接收的信号,微处理器则用于计算并输出物体与模块之间的距离。 使用 Protues 超声波模块可以实现一系列功能,比如避障、定位、测距等。在无人机中,它可以用于避免障碍物的碰撞,实现自动悬停;在机器人中,可以用于检测障碍物并规避,实现自主导航;在汽车中,可以用于辅助停车和自动驾驶等。 Protues 超声波模块具有测距精度高、反应速度快、适用范围广、成本较低等优点,因此受到了广泛的应用。同时,在使用过程中需要注意避免干扰源和环境因素对传感器的影响,以确保其测量的准确性和可靠性。

超声波避障小车protues仿真

您好!对于在Proteus中进行超声波避障小车仿真,您可以按照以下步骤进行操作: 1. 打开Proteus软件,并创建一个新的电路设计文件。 2. 在电路设计文件中,添加一个微控制器(比如Arduino)作为控制主板。 3. 添加一个超声波传感器模块,并将其连接到微控制器的适当引脚上。通常,超声波传感器有两个引脚用于触发超声波信号和接收回波信号。 4. 添加电机驱动模块,并将其连接到微控制器的适当引脚上。电机驱动模块用于控制小车的电机。 5. 编写适当的程序代码来实现超声波避障功能。您可以使用Arduino IDE或其他支持您所选用微控制器的集成开发环境来编写代码。 6. 将编写好的程序代码烧录到微控制器上。 7. 运行仿真,观察超声波传感器检测到的障碍物信息,并相应地控制电机来避障。 请注意,以上步骤只是一个大致的指导,具体的操作可能会因您所选用的硬件和软件版本而有所不同。此外,Proteus还提供了丰富的元件库和仿真功能,您可以根据实际需求进行更详细和个性化的设计。祝您成功完成超声波避障小车的仿真!如果您还有其他问题,请随时提问。

相关推荐

最新推荐

recommend-type

基于51单片机的超声波避障小车设计(含Proteus仿真)

超声波避障程序随处可见,基于51单片机的超声波避障小车也很成熟,但是完整的Proteus仿真并不容易找到开源资料。 这次主要给大家分享其Proteus仿真部分。 涉及到的模块有:超声波模块(hc-sr04)、L293D电机驱动器和...
recommend-type

基于protues单片机仿真并行口设计秒表

运用Protues软件设计由MSC-51和相关芯片共同实现秒表原理图; 按汇编语言编写电路的程序; 完成程序的仿真调试,并演示系统的最终运行结果;
recommend-type

1602protues仿真及C语言程序.docx

1602protues仿真电路图,并且附带了C语言程序,利用keil和protues联调可看出效果
recommend-type

虚拟串口与PROTUES软件的仿真

protues软件中有虚拟终端,需要在电脑中建立虚拟接口,在protues中实现虚拟串口仿真
recommend-type

基于Proteus的定位系统仿真设计

本文介绍了一种基于Proteus软件的单片机系统设计与仿真的实现方法。单片机定位系统的实际开发过程充分说明,采用该方法可以大大简化硬件电路测试和系统调试过程中,电路板制作、元器件安装、焊接等过程。
recommend-type

RTL8188FU-Linux-v5.7.4.2-36687.20200602.tar(20765).gz

REALTEK 8188FTV 8188eus 8188etv linux驱动程序稳定版本, 支持AP,STA 以及AP+STA 共存模式。 稳定支持linux4.0以上内核。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章

![: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章](https://img-blog.csdnimg.cn/img_convert/69b98e1a619b1bb3c59cf98f4e397cd2.png) # 1. 目标检测算法概述 目标检测算法是一种计算机视觉技术,用于识别和定位图像或视频中的对象。它在各种应用中至关重要,例如自动驾驶、视频监控和医疗诊断。 目标检测算法通常分为两类:两阶段算法和单阶段算法。两阶段算法,如 R-CNN 和 Fast R-CNN,首先生成候选区域,然后对每个区域进行分类和边界框回归。单阶段算法,如 YOLO 和 SSD,一次性执行检
recommend-type

ActionContext.getContext().get()代码含义

ActionContext.getContext().get() 是从当前请求的上下文对象中获取指定的属性值的代码。在ActionContext.getContext()方法的返回值上,调用get()方法可以获取当前请求中指定属性的值。 具体来说,ActionContext是Struts2框架中的一个类,它封装了当前请求的上下文信息。在这个上下文对象中,可以存储一些请求相关的属性值,比如请求参数、会话信息、请求头、应用程序上下文等等。调用ActionContext.getContext()方法可以获取当前请求的上下文对象,而调用get()方法可以获取指定属性的值。 例如,可以使用 Acti
recommend-type

c++校园超市商品信息管理系统课程设计说明书(含源代码) (2).pdf

校园超市商品信息管理系统课程设计旨在帮助学生深入理解程序设计的基础知识,同时锻炼他们的实际操作能力。通过设计和实现一个校园超市商品信息管理系统,学生掌握了如何利用计算机科学与技术知识解决实际问题的能力。在课程设计过程中,学生需要对超市商品和销售员的关系进行有效管理,使系统功能更全面、实用,从而提高用户体验和便利性。 学生在课程设计过程中展现了积极的学习态度和纪律,没有缺勤情况,演示过程流畅且作品具有很强的使用价值。设计报告完整详细,展现了对问题的深入思考和解决能力。在答辩环节中,学生能够自信地回答问题,展示出扎实的专业知识和逻辑思维能力。教师对学生的表现予以肯定,认为学生在课程设计中表现出色,值得称赞。 整个课程设计过程包括平时成绩、报告成绩和演示与答辩成绩三个部分,其中平时表现占比20%,报告成绩占比40%,演示与答辩成绩占比40%。通过这三个部分的综合评定,最终为学生总成绩提供参考。总评分以百分制计算,全面评估学生在课程设计中的各项表现,最终为学生提供综合评价和反馈意见。 通过校园超市商品信息管理系统课程设计,学生不仅提升了对程序设计基础知识的理解与应用能力,同时也增强了团队协作和沟通能力。这一过程旨在培养学生综合运用技术解决问题的能力,为其未来的专业发展打下坚实基础。学生在进行校园超市商品信息管理系统课程设计过程中,不仅获得了理论知识的提升,同时也锻炼了实践能力和创新思维,为其未来的职业发展奠定了坚实基础。 校园超市商品信息管理系统课程设计的目的在于促进学生对程序设计基础知识的深入理解与掌握,同时培养学生解决实际问题的能力。通过对系统功能和用户需求的全面考量,学生设计了一个实用、高效的校园超市商品信息管理系统,为用户提供了更便捷、更高效的管理和使用体验。 综上所述,校园超市商品信息管理系统课程设计是一项旨在提升学生综合能力和实践技能的重要教学活动。通过此次设计,学生不仅深化了对程序设计基础知识的理解,还培养了解决实际问题的能力和团队合作精神。这一过程将为学生未来的专业发展提供坚实基础,使其在实际工作中能够胜任更多挑战。